Brief history of dataviz 4 (1960) Bertin: Visual variables 4
(1970) Tukey: Exploratory Viz 4 (1980) Tufte: Design principles for information (Chartjunk) 4 (1980) Cleveland & McGill: Graphic perceptions 4 (2000) Computer-driven, Design-driven 4 (2010) Easy-to-use apps 4 (Now) Interactivity, dynamic update © leoluyi, 2018 8

Perceptual tasks1 1 In several experiments, Cleveland and McGill (1984)
identified “elementary perceptual tasks”: the most basic tasks they believe viewers perform when evaluating a visualization. © leoluyi, 2018 10

And more other else 4 People see first what stands
out. 4 People see only a few things at once. 4 People seek meaning and make connections. 4 People rely on conventions and metaphors. 4 ... © leoluyi, 2018 15
